The police in Nebbi district have arrested a 65 year old catholic catechist for allegedly defiling a mentally ill girl.

The West Nile Police spokesperson Josephine Angucia has identified the suspect as OtikendiLopido a catechist at Agaba catholic chapel, Mbaro village, Atego Sub- County.

She says Lopido was caught in the act with the teenager in a church.
She adds that the suspect confessed to have been defiling a girl for a long time and that she is now 3 month pregnant.

The suspect has been charged under penal cord act and on conviction he is likely to face 14 years in jail.
